Web Services are characterized as reusable electronic applications that can be gotten to through various equipment stages and working frameworks. XML and HTTP is the essential foundation of web administrations.
It is a normalized method for coordinating web applications utilizing web administration gauges and conventions for getting to and creating web administrations, for example, XML, SOAP, WSDL and UDDI. XML is utilized to organize the information recovered by the convention, SOAP is utilized to move the information, WSDL portrays the accessibility of web administration and UDDI gives the rundown of accessible administrations.
Web Service Design Patterns
Essential parts of Web administration configuration design are:
1. understanding web administrations
2. Web administrations the executives and their interoperability
3. Comprehend the lower level vehicle model
4. Give suitable Security
5. Give Specific usefulness and User Friendly GUI
6. Plan for sending issues
Utilization of Web Services
Web Services don’t furnish the client with any interface to show information in very much characterized pages. Rather, web benefits simply share information labeled with XML over the system. Engineers process this information by associating web administrations to a GUI, for example, Web Pages and give it easy to use interface to offer valuable usefulness to the client.
Favorable circumstances of utilizing Web Services
Make reusable online applications as Web Services. Now and again various applications need same code all the time. Web Services has defeated this issue of creating same applications over and over. For instance money change, climate projection and nation areas administrations. Web Services decrease the tedious custom coding by furnishing reusable capacities to create applications with explicit usefulness. Web Services are stage autonomous in light of the fact that all correspondence in XML. JAVA can speak with Perl; LINUX applications can speak with Windows applications without any problem.
Web Services Applications
There are number of case of utilizing web administrations applications like selling results of your business offshoot accomplice by making online business site getting to the items inventory through Web Services. This aides in income sharing by following guests of your site. Other case of web administration: Weather report web administration gives temperature of various areas; its online gadgets can be utilized to be set on your site to show the live climate forecast.
Eventual fate of Web Services
Web Service is a straightforward, bury operable, informing structure. Today it has substantiated itself as a snappy and productive method for expanding business income if your business is fit for making web administrations accessible to others. Web Services SOAP is getting further developed and attempting to conquer the issue of security and steering.